Symptoms of Mushroom Poisoning: Nausea, vomiting, diarrhea, hallucinations, organ failure, and potential death

Eating contaminated mushrooms can quickly turn a foraging adventure into a medical emergency. The symptoms of mushroom poisoning vary widely depending on the species ingested, but common signs include nausea, vomiting, and diarrhea. These gastrointestinal symptoms often appear within 20 minutes to 4 hours after consumption, serving as the body’s immediate attempt to expel the toxin. For instance, *Amanita phalloides*, also known as the Death Cap, contains amatoxins that cause severe vomiting and diarrhea, which can lead to dehydration if not managed promptly. Recognizing these early signs is crucial, as they are often the first warning that something is wrong.

Beyond the initial discomfort, more severe symptoms can emerge, including hallucinations and organ failure. Hallucinogenic mushrooms, like those containing psilocybin, may cause altered perceptions and confusion, but these effects are distinct from the toxic reactions of poisonous species. In contrast, mushrooms like the Destroying Angel (*Amanita bisporigera*) or the Fool’s Mushroom (*Amanita verna*) can cause liver and kidney failure within 24 to 48 hours after ingestion. Children are particularly vulnerable due to their lower body weight, and even a small amount of toxin can be life-threatening. For example, a single Death Cap mushroom contains enough amatoxin to kill an adult, and its innocuous appearance often leads to accidental ingestion.

The progression of symptoms underscores the importance of immediate medical intervention. If organ failure occurs, it typically manifests as jaundice, dark urine, and abdominal pain, signaling liver damage. Without treatment, this can lead to coma and death within 72 hours. Hospitals may administer activated charcoal to absorb toxins, provide intravenous fluids to combat dehydration, and in severe cases, perform a liver transplant. Time is critical; delaying treatment reduces survival chances significantly.

Prevention is the best defense against mushroom poisoning. Avoid foraging unless you are an experienced mycologist or accompanied by one. Even experts occasionally misidentify mushrooms, so cross-referencing with multiple guides is essential. Cooking does not neutralize all toxins, and some poisonous species resemble edible ones, such as the store-bought button mushroom and the toxic Conocybe filaris. When in doubt, discard the mushroom entirely. Educating children about the dangers of wild mushrooms and keeping them away from unknown fungi can prevent accidental ingestion.

In summary, the symptoms of mushroom poisoning range from mild gastrointestinal distress to life-threatening organ failure. Early recognition of nausea, vomiting, and diarrhea is key to seeking timely medical help. Understanding the risks and taking preventive measures can save lives, especially in households with children or inexperienced foragers. Always prioritize caution over curiosity when it comes to wild mushrooms.

Common Toxic Mushrooms: Death Cap, Destroying Angel, Conocybe, Galerina, and False Morel

Eating contaminated mushrooms can have dire consequences, and among the most notorious culprits are the Death Cap (*Amanita phalloides*), Destroying Angel (*Amanita bisporigera* and *A. ocreata*), Conocybe species, Galerina species, and False Morel (*Gyromitra esculenta*). These fungi are not merely unpalatable—they contain potent toxins that can cause severe illness or death. For instance, the Death Cap is responsible for the majority of fatal mushroom poisonings worldwide, often mistaken for edible varieties like the Paddy Straw mushroom due to its deceptively innocuous appearance.

Identification and Risk Factors

The Death Cap and Destroying Angel share a striking resemblance to edible mushrooms, with white gills, a ring on the stem, and a volva at the base. However, their toxins, amatoxins, are deadly even in small quantities. A single Death Cap contains enough toxin to kill an adult, and symptoms may not appear until 6–24 hours after ingestion, delaying critical treatment. Conocybe and Galerina species, often found on wood chips or lawns, produce similar amatoxins but are less frequently encountered. False Morels, on the other hand, contain gyromitrin, which breaks down into a toxic compound causing gastrointestinal and neurological symptoms. Proper identification is crucial; even cooking or drying False Morels does not eliminate all toxins.

Symptoms and Treatment

Ingesting these toxic mushrooms can lead to symptoms ranging from mild gastrointestinal distress to acute liver and kidney failure. Amatoxin poisoning initially presents as vomiting, diarrhea, and dehydration, followed by a false recovery period before severe organ damage occurs. Treatment includes activated charcoal, fluid replacement, and, in severe cases, liver transplantation. False Morel poisoning causes nausea, dizziness, and seizures, often within 6–12 hours. Immediate medical attention is essential, as delays can be fatal.

Prevention and Practical Tips

To avoid accidental poisoning, never consume wild mushrooms unless positively identified by an expert. Key precautions include:

  • Avoidance: Stay clear of mushrooms with white gills, a bulbous base, or a ring on the stem.
  • Habitat Awareness: Conocybe and Galerina often grow in urban areas, while False Morels appear in spring forests.
  • Cooking Myths: Boiling False Morels reduces but does not eliminate toxins; it is not a safe practice.
  • Education: Attend local mycology classes or consult field guides with detailed illustrations.

Comparative Analysis

While all these mushrooms are toxic, their dangers differ. Amatoxin-containing species (Death Cap, Destroying Angel, Conocybe, Galerina) pose a higher mortality risk due to delayed symptoms and organ toxicity. False Morels, though less lethal, can still cause severe illness, especially in children or those consuming large quantities. Understanding these distinctions underscores the importance of accurate identification and the adage: "When in doubt, throw it out."

In summary, contaminated mushrooms like the Death Cap, Destroying Angel, Conocybe, Galerina, and False Morel are not just a culinary risk—they are a potential death sentence. Awareness, caution, and expert guidance are your best defenses in the wild mushroom world.

Treatment for Poisoning: Seek medical help immediately, provide symptoms, and follow professional advice

Eating contaminated mushrooms can lead to severe poisoning, with symptoms ranging from mild gastrointestinal discomfort to life-threatening organ failure. The first and most critical step in treatment is to seek medical help immediately. Time is of the essence, as some toxins can cause irreversible damage within hours. Do not wait for symptoms to worsen—call emergency services or visit the nearest hospital as soon as ingestion is suspected. Delays can reduce the effectiveness of treatments like activated charcoal or antidotes, which are most useful when administered promptly.

When seeking medical help, provide detailed symptoms to healthcare professionals. Common signs of mushroom poisoning include nausea, vomiting, diarrhea, abdominal pain, confusion, hallucinations, and seizures. Note the time of ingestion, the quantity consumed, and any identifying features of the mushroom, such as color, shape, or location where it was found. If possible, bring a sample of the mushroom or a photograph for identification. This information helps medical staff determine the type of toxin involved and tailor treatment accordingly.

Follow professional advice meticulously, as self-treatment can be ineffective or even harmful. For instance, inducing vomiting at home is not recommended unless advised by a poison control center or healthcare provider, as it may worsen certain types of poisoning. Activated charcoal, often used to absorb toxins in the stomach, must be administered by a medical professional to ensure proper dosage and effectiveness. In severe cases, treatments like intravenous fluids, medications to stabilize vital signs, or even liver transplants may be necessary, depending on the toxin involved.

Practical tips include keeping a calm demeanor while waiting for help, as panic can exacerbate symptoms. For children or elderly individuals, who are more vulnerable to poisoning, monitor vital signs like breathing and heart rate closely. Avoid giving food, drink, or medications unless instructed by a professional, as these can interfere with treatment. Remember, mushroom poisoning is a medical emergency—acting swiftly and cooperatively with healthcare providers is the best way to ensure a positive outcome.

Preventing Contamination: Store mushrooms properly, avoid damp conditions, and inspect for mold or decay

Mushrooms are highly absorbent, making them prone to contamination if not handled correctly. Proper storage is the first line of defense. Always keep mushrooms in a breathable container, like a paper bag or loosely wrapped in a damp cloth, and store them in the refrigerator. Plastic bags trap moisture, creating a breeding ground for bacteria and mold. Aim to consume fresh mushrooms within 3–5 days, as their shelf life is short. For longer preservation, consider drying or freezing them, but note that these methods alter their texture and best uses.

Damp conditions are a mushroom’s worst enemy, accelerating decay and inviting harmful microorganisms. After purchasing or foraging, gently wipe mushrooms with a damp cloth or brush off dirt—never wash them until ready to use, as excess moisture promotes spoilage. If you must rinse them, pat them dry immediately. In humid climates, ensure your refrigerator’s humidity control is set to low, or place a silica gel packet in the storage container to absorb excess moisture. These small steps significantly reduce the risk of contamination.

Regular inspection is crucial for catching early signs of mold or decay. Before cooking, examine mushrooms for discoloration, sliminess, or an off odor—these are red flags indicating spoilage. Even a small moldy spot can compromise the entire batch, as toxins can spread invisibly. If in doubt, discard the mushroom or the affected portion. For foraged mushrooms, this step is non-negotiable, as wild varieties are more susceptible to toxins. Remember, no recipe is worth risking foodborne illness.

Preventing contamination is simpler than dealing with its consequences. By storing mushrooms properly, avoiding damp conditions, and inspecting them thoroughly, you safeguard both flavor and health. These practices are especially vital for vulnerable groups, such as children, the elderly, or those with compromised immune systems. Incorporate these habits into your kitchen routine, and you’ll enjoy mushrooms at their best—safe, delicious, and free from harmful contaminants.
